Our History
Bella Vista Foundation (BVF) is the legacy of sisters Georgiana Gerlinger Stevens and Jean Gerlinger Kirkwood, who gave generously throughout their long and eventful lives in the Bay Area and beyond. Georgiana started her own foundation, the GGS Foundation, in 1992, to support literacy, healthy living, and youth development and empowerment. Jean founded the Kirkwood Family Foundation, later renamed the Bella Vista Foundation, in 1999 with a focus on environmental restoration and support for young children. In 2019, the boards of directors of both foundations, composed of family members, decided to merge under the Bella Vista name.
Support for Vital Ecosystems
The Watershed Restoration program focuses on restoration and revitalization of key watershed ecosystems within specific geographic areas in California and Oregon.
Programs/Projects We Fund
Those which:
* Incorporate environmental, economic, and social equity factors because solutions that merge these factors tend to have long-term success
* Preserve and build natural capital by consuming the growth of the environmental resource, rather than the resource itself
* Support creative solutions to revitalization and restoration that have the potential to serve as models for similar projects
* Are part of a cluster of projects in a given watershed involving one or more organizations over time (the Foundation believes this clustering of support at the watershed level will result in stronger partnerships and a greater impact)
* Foster collaborative partnerships even among groups with divergent interests
* Include activities that governmental agencies do not normally fund
Eligibility
_You can learn more about this opportunity by visiting the funder's website._
* The Bella Vista Foundation awards grants to public charities operating under an IRS 501(c)(3) status or fiscally sponsored by a 501(c)(3) organization.
* Where We Fund
* California,
* the entire Klamath Watershed; and
* in the Sierra Nevada,
* the Truckee River watershed,
* Yuba/Bear/American rivers, and
* the North Fork Feather River watershed; and
* in Oregon,
* the upper Deschutes Basin and
* the upper John Day Basin.
* The foundation will fund restoration projects that have an environmental education component, but only where restoration is the main and long-term focus.
* The foundation only supports non-sectarian programs.
* Only one request from an organization will be funded in a 12-month period.
Ineligibility
* The foundation does not award grants to individuals.
* The foundation does not fund land acquisition projects.
* The foundation does not award grants to public or private schools or their affiliated foundations.
* The foundation does not make grants to support endowments, events, concerts, annual appeals, videos or films, medical research, or capital campaigns.
* The foundation does not provide funding to programs that are solely virtual.
* This includes software applications.
